Neil Newbon, the actor who voices Astarion in the video game Baldur's Gate 3, has expressed hope that fans will give the upcoming HBO adaptation a chance. The show, which will continue the story from the game, is being developed by Craig Mazin, known
for his work on 'Chernobyl' and 'The Last of Us.' Despite some fan concerns about the adaptation's direction and casting, Newbon encourages viewers to allow the creators to develop their vision before passing judgment.
